How much do data entry associ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for data entry associate in Normal, IL is $18.32,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.05 and $19.52 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ges data entry associates face, and how can they be addressed?

Data Entry Associates often encounter challenges such as managing repetitive tasks, maintaining accuracy under tight deadlines, and handling large volumes of information. To overcome these, it's important to develop strong attention to detail, practice effective time management, and utilize available software tools for error-checking. Regular breaks and a well-organized workspace can also help maintain focus and reduce the risk of mistakes.

Which data entry associate jobs are legit?

Legitimate data entry associate jobs are typically offered by reputable companies or staffing agencies and often require basic computer skills and attention to detail. They may be remote or in-office positions and usually do not require advanced qualifications, but verifying the company's credibility and avoiding jobs that ask for upfront payments is essential.

Is data entry associate hard to learn?

Data Entry Associate roles typically require basic computer skills, attention to detail, and familiarity with data management software like Excel or database systems. The learning curve is generally moderate, and training is often provided to help new employees become proficient quickly.

What is a data entry associate?

Data Entry Associates are professionals responsible for inputting, updating, and maintaining information in computer systems and databases. They ensure the accuracy and integrity of data by verifying and cross-checking information before entry. Their work is essential for organizations that rely on accurate records for business operations, reporting, and analysis. Data Entry Associates may also manage digital files, perform basic data analysis, and support administrative tasks. Attention to detail, typing proficiency, and familiarity with relevant software are key skills for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data entry associate?

To thrive as a Data Entry Associate, you need strong attention to detail, fast and accurate typing skills,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with spreadsheet software like Microsoft Excel, data management systems, and sometimes basic database tools is typically required. Exceptional organizational skills, time management, and the ability to maintain focus over long periods help individuals excel in this position. These skills ensure data integrity, efficiency, and reliable support for organizational operations.

What is the difference between Data Entry Associate vs Data Clerk?

AspectData Entry AssociateData Clerk
ResponsibilitiesInputting, updating, and maintaining digital dataManaging physical and digital records, data organization
Required SkillsTyping speed, attention to detail, basic computer skillsData management, organizational skills, computer proficiency
Work EnvironmentOffice, data centers, remoteOffice, administrative settings
Common CertificationsNone required, but data entry certifications helpfulNone required, administrative certifications beneficial

Both roles involve data handling and require similar skills, but Data Entry Associates focus primarily on digital data input, while Data Clerks often manage both physical and digital records. The roles are often used interchangeably in many industries, but understanding their nuances can help in job searches and career planning.
